How to find the publisher of a comic book?
You can check the copyright page at the beginning or end of the comic book. Usually, the publisher's information is mentioned there.

What are the steps to find a publisher for horror novel?
Begin by networking with other horror writers. They can give you insights on publishers. Next, look at publishers' backlists. If they've published successful horror novels, they might be interested in yours. You should also consider self - publishing if you can't find a traditional publisher. Platforms like Amazon Kindle Direct Publishing allow you to reach a wide audience. But if you want a traditional publisher, keep submitting to different ones until you find the right fit.

How to find a non-fiction science book publisher?
Contact literary agents who focus on non-fiction. They have connections and can guide you to the right publishers. Another option is to look at the acknowledgments section of non-fiction science books you like to see if the authors mention their publishers.

How to find a suitable non-fiction book publisher?
You could look at bestseller lists in the non-fiction category and see which publishers are behind those successful books. Then reach out to them. Another option is to join writing groups or associations related to non-fiction and get advice from fellow writers on finding publishers.
